## Password Reset Revamp — Cutover Steps

The new reset flow in Larkspindle routes token generation through the Ovenbird service instead of the legacy mailer queue. If reset emails stall, check the Ovenbird dead-letter topic first; a backlog over 200 means the template renderer crashed and needs a rolling restart. Do not re-enable the legacy path without sign-off, since tokens minted there are no longer honored. To replay failed resets, call the Ovenbird replay endpoint, authenticating with the internal key below.

API key for bageg-kajef: vxb2-ss

## Changelog — Brindlecore Firmware Distribution

Added a dedicated "beta" update channel for Brindlecore field sensors, separate from the stable rollout track. Devices opt in via a provisioning flag; once enrolled they receive builds forty-eight hours ahead of general release. Rollback to stable is automatic after two failed boot attempts. Channel metadata is signed with the same key chain as stable, so no verifier changes are needed. Channel policy decisions are owned by the maintainer named below.

account owner for hahig-fahag: Pelael Istax Novys

# Flaglight Rollouts — Approvals

Quick version for on-call: any rollout touching more than 5% of traffic needs an approval in Flaglight before the ramp continues. Kill switches don't need approval — just flip them and note it in the incident channel. Scheduled ramps pause automatically if error budget burns hot. If you're stuck at 2 a.m. with a pending approval, there's one person authorized to override, and that's the approver below.

account owner for tagep-bafof: Norael Gilax Juleth

## Container Image Slimming — Onboarding Notes

The Thinhull pipeline rebuilds every service image nightly, stripping build tools, package caches, and shells from the final layer. From a security standpoint, the main win is reduced attack surface: slimmed images at Oxbridge Systems average under 40 MB. Review the allowlist in slim-rules.yaml before approving changes, since anything removed there cannot be restored at runtime. The slimmer authenticates to the internal registry with a pull token, set on the following line.

secret setting of kawig-bafog: LEDGER_TOKEN13=000f754b73e91